In a closed-loop system, feedback is utilized to adjust the system's output based on the difference between the desired setpoint and the actual output. In the context of pressure control, sensors measure the current pressure, compare it to the desired pressure (setpoint), and provide feedback to control mechanisms that adjust inputs (like valves or pumps) to maintain the pressure within the desired range. This closed-loop process helps maintain stability and precision in controlling the pressure variable.
